The UK festival industry is thriving, offering a range of job opportunities for professionals interested in delivering unforgettable experiences to attendees. In this 3D pie chart, we present the job market trends for the next generation of festivals in the United Kingdom. Roles such as Festival Director, Event Planner, Marketing Manager, Sponsorship Coordinator, Graphic Designer, Social Media Specialist, Volunteer Coordinator, and Stage Manager showcase the diverse skill set needed to organize successful events. As a Festival Director, you will lead the overall vision and execution of a festival, requiring strategic planning, creative direction, and budget management skills. With a 15% share of the market, Festival Directors hold a significant position in the industry. Event Planners, accounting for 20% of the market, manage logistical aspects of festivals, ensuring seamless experiences for attendees and stakeholders. Marketing Managers (18%) and Sponsorship Coordinators (12%) collaborate to secure financial support and promote events effectively, attracting larger audiences and increasing brand awareness. Graphic Designers (10%), Social Media Specialists (10%), and Volunteer Coordinators (10%) contribute to engaging promotional campaigns, fostering a sense of community, and managing on-site volunteers. Finally, Stage Managers (5%) oversee the technical aspects of live performances, ensuring smooth operations and contributing to the overall success of the festival.
